Danger
Make sure that the machine is electrically grounded. This prevents an electric shock when
there is a leak of electricity.
Use the machine at 110 –120VAC, 220 –240VAC with a frequency of 50Hz to 60Hz. A
fire may start or the machine may break down if a higher or lower voltage is used, or if an
electric current with a frequency that is not within the range of frequency stated above.
Do not place any object on this machine. A fire may start or electricity may leak if water
or a foreign object enters inside the machine.
Handle the power cord with care. A fire may start or an electric shock may be caused if the
cord is damaged, broken, or processed, if a heavy object is placed on the cord, or if the cord
is bent forcibly.
Do not pull the power plug out of or put it in the electric outlet using a wet hand. Otherwise,
an electric shock may be caused.
Do not remove the cover of this machine. Otherwise, an electric shock or injury may be
caused.
Do not remodel this machine. Otherwise, a fire may break out or an electric shock may be
caused.
If the machine is used when it is in an abnormal condition, such as generating heat, emitting
smoke, and giving out a strange smell, a fire may break out or an electric shock may be
caused. Turn off the power switch immediately and then pull the
Power plug out of the electric outlet. Afterward, consult with your dealer.
If abnormalities such as the power cord generating heat and giving out a strange smell are
found, turn off the power switch immediately and then pull the power plug out of the electric
outlet. Afterward, consult your dealer.
If a foreign object enters into the machine, turn off the power switch first and then pull the
power plug out of the electric outlet. Afterward, consult your dealer.
If thunder approaches, pull the power cord out of the electric outlet to prevent a fire or
breakdown caused by the falling of a thunderbolt.

Caution
Do not let hairs, a necktie, or necklace hang above the drive of the machine. Doing so
may cause an injury.
Do not put the machine on an unstable place such as a shaky stand and a slant floor.
Doing so may cause the machine to drop or fall down, causing an injury.
Do not put the machine in a moist or dusty place. Doing so may start a fire or cause an
electric shock.
Be sure to pull out the power cord while holding the plug. If the power plug is pulled out
while holding the cord, a fire may break out or an electric shock may be caused.
Be sure to pull the power plug out of the electric outlet first when moving this machine.
Otherwise, the cord may be damaged, causing a fire or an electric shock.
Be sure to pull the power plug out of the electric outlet for safety purposes when this
machine is not used for consecutive holidays or for other reasons.

(1) Specifications
Model: F-45N/F-43N
Paper sizes: B7 size (91 ×128mm) to A3 size (297 ×420mm)
B7 size is single only, B6 size must not available for fold gate.
Paper weight: 45 to 160g/m2(up to 230g/m2for single fold)
Paper quality: Woody paper, high-quality paper, high-quality paper for stencil printing,
medium-quality paper
Fold types: Single, gate, letter, zigzag, double parallel, and fold-out.
In addition, irregular folding and cross folding using double folding can
be performed.
Fold dimensions: Maximum fold dimensions
Table 1: 330mm (zigzag, double parallel, and fold-out)
Table 2: 214mm (single, gate, and letter)
Minimum fold dimensions
Table 1: 50mm (gate and letter)
Table 2: 40mm (single, zigzag, double parallel, and fold-out)
Paper feed system: Three-roller friction feed system
Maximum stacking: 500 sheets (64kg/m2of high-quality paper)
Folding speed: 3,300 to 10,080 sheets per hour (single fold using A4 size paper)
Control system: Automatic setting by built-in microcomputer (digital 10 key input)
Additional functions:
Skew adjustment memory, paper jam detector, four-digit counter with
addition/subtraction modes, and automatic paper size detector (A3, B4,
A4, A5, B6 and B5 sizes)
Storing special fold data for outer norm paper: three kinds (F-45N only)
Paper ejection roller position selective automatically in 3 steps (F-45N
only, F-43N manually)
Paper feed table: auto elevation function (F-45N only)
Auxiliary paper guide for cross fold
A perforator can be installed (optional)
Noise:80dB
Power consumption: 75W
Power used: 110 -120 VAC, 220 –240 VAC
50 and 60Hz
Dimensions: 870 ×530 ×520mm (during use)
660 ×530 ×520mm (while in storage)
Net weight: 33.5kg
Option: Perforator table assembly with a 2-mm or 4-mm perforation cutter

No. Designation/Indication Function
(1) Fold type key Six folding types can be input and stored.
(2) Test key Test folds two sheets without counting.
(3) Start/Stop key Starts and stops the machine.
(4) Clear/Reset key Clears counter indication and resets error.
(5) Store key Fold position after adjustment is stored.
(6) Memory 1/2/3 key Three special folding types are stored. (only for F-45N)
(7) Select key Used for selecting the indication of the counter, the position of the
stopper stud of Table 1 and 2, the position of paper ejection roller,
paper length.
(8) Perforation mode lamp It lights when the optional sewing unit is installed.
(9) +/–key Used for adjusting the position of the stopper ofTable 1 and 2, the
position of paper ejection roller, paper length
(10) Speed adjustment key Used for adjusting the speed.
(11) Numerical key Used for inputting the reduced number for subtraction counting and
the length of non-standard-size paper
(12) Counter Showsthenumberofsheets,thepositionofthestopper pin of Table 1
and 2, and paper size.
(13) Check lamp It lights when paper stock runs short, or indicates the location where
paper feed trouble occurs.
(14) Table 1 stopper move mode lamp It lights when the position of stopper of Table 1 is adjusted.
(15) Table 2 stopper move mode lamp It lights when the position of stopper of Table 2 is adjusted.
(16) Paper ejection roller move lamp It lights when the position of the paper ejection roller is adjusted
(only for F-45N).
(17) Paper length input mode lamp It is on when paper length is input (only for F-45N).
(18) Counter input mode lamp It lights when reduction is indicated on the counter.
(19) Paper size input mode lamp It lights when paper size is indicated.

(5) Indication of the Counter
(A) Addition Counter
The number indicated on the counter increases
by one each time a sheet of paper is folded.
Press the Select key and select the Counter Input
Mode Lamp
Press the Clear/Reset key and reset the number at
zero (0).
(B) Subtraction Counter
The number indicated on the counter decrease by
one each time a sheet of paper is folded.
Press the Select key and select the Counter Input
Mode Lamp.
Input the desired number using the Numerical
keys.(20 is input in this case)
Subtraction Mode Lamp will light.

Selecting of folding type:
One of the six folding types (Single, Gate, Letter,
Zigzag, Double, Parallel Fold-out) can be
selected. Press the desired folding type key.
Example: Single folding using A3 size paper.
Test folding:
If the Test key is pressed, two sheets will be
folded without counting.
Check if the second sheet of paper has been
folded correctly.
(In case of correcting slanting folding)
Refer to Slant Adjustment on page 17.
Caution:
(In case the stopper fine adjustment knob is
moved) When the Test key is pressed, the
machine will continue folding, and when the
Start/Stop key is pressed, the machine will start
to fold after the stopper is returned to the
previous position.
Continuous folding:
When the Start/Stop key is pressed, the machine
will continuously fold the paper. When the
Start/Stop key is pressed while the machine is in
operation, the machine will stop the operation,
but addition on the counter will continue. If you
wish to fold only the number of sheet desired,
refer to subtraction counter function.

(C) Cross Folding
Cross folding refers to performing the double
parallel, letter, or other types of folds for the
sheets of paper folded using the single folding
method.
Cross folding can be used if, for example, the
sheet of A3-size paper folded using the double
parallel folding method is still too large to be
enclosed in envelope.
Note:
The maximum weight of paper that can be used
for cross folding is 105g/m2.
This requirement, however, varies according to
the following conditions:
Paper type; Paper size;
Whether grains run lengthways or sideways;
Temperature and relative humidity;
Printing condition.
The folding position may be displaced to a
greater extent than when the paper is folded
using a regular fold method, or a corner of the
folded paper may be folded inside as indicated
in the figure. These, however, do not mean that
the machine has broken down.
Note:
Press the crease hard using the hand. Do not
stack too many sheets ofpaper on the paper feed
table.

(8) Adjustment
(A) Slant Adjustment
If the folding position is slanted because the
edges of the paper are slanted or for other
reasons, it can be adjusted using the slant
adjustment knob.
(B) Fine Adjustment
Move the stopper using the stopper fine
adjustment knob.
Caution: (In case the stopper fine adjustment
knob is moved) When the Test key is pressed,
the machine will continue to fold, and when the
Start/Stop key is pressed, the machine will start
to fold after the stopper is returned to the
previous position
Note:
When the stopper is moved largely, it will be
convenient to use the +/– key.
In case of Table 1
Press the Select key and select the Table 1
Stopper Move Mode.
Press the +/– key and move the stopper to the
desired position.
In case of table 2
Press the Select key and select the Table 2
Stopper Move Mode.
Press the +/– key and move the stopper to the
desired position.
